Girlfriend Not Pulling Her Weight in “Rock Band”

“Come on, honey, we’ve done this a million times. You know how it goes – da-da-da-DA-da-da-ta-da-da-TA. Simplest thing in the fucking world. Just pay a little attention and get it right this time, okay? Then, I promise, we can go to bed.”
It’s the fourth playthrough of “Visions” tonight for Karen, and her fingers are starting to give up. She’d never heard the song before she started dating Tim – and she’s still not quite sure she knows what it sounds like. She knows the drum part – or what she can hear over the odd, plastic slapping of Tim’s Rock Band drums – but the guitar part is a mishmash of the flubbed-note sounds and the atunal chords she does manage to hit. Oh, and Tim’s helpful sing-along suggestions.
“Seriously, you can do this on Hard. Hard Bass, at the very least. Do it on Hard, so I can get the achievement.”
Karen’s not quite sure why Tim keeps going on about Achievements – he’s unlocked all the songs, and when he has his friends over to play Rock Band, it seems like they just play whatever they want. But on nights like this, he opens up the bottle of whiskey above the fridge, starts twirling the drumsticks, and starts yelling at her for not scoring over 90% on the last guitar solo.
“Seriously, honey, this would be a really fun way for us to spend a little more time together, if you’d just take it seriously. I mean, think how nice it would be if you were really great at Rock Band. And, I think, with a lot more practice, you could be. But you’re going to need a lot more work before you get there. A lot. So… Maybe while I’m watching the game at the bar on Sunday, you should do that.”
She flubs another riff and swears.
“Maybe I should try singing,” she asks.
“No, I cleared out those achievements with Amber.” His ex-girlfriend. “She had a great voice.”
She looks at her shoes. Maybe an hour or two before work tomorrow would help her figure out this tricky bit – and Tim’s right, she didn’t have big plans on Sunday. Rock Band could be a lot of fun if she put her mind to it.
